About this course:

Haverfordwest Golf Club is a charming parkland course in Pembrokeshire, near Pembrokeshire Coast National Park, with views of the Preseli Mountains and Haverfordwest and Roch castles. The 18-hole course is just under 6,000 yards, known for well-maintained fairways, mature tree-lined character, and rolling greens. It offers a challenging yet playable round for golfers of all levels. Juniors have a 3,000-yard Blue 18-hole option. Founded in 1904, the club combines a warm welcome with a relaxed golf environment. After the round, the modern clubhouse offers a lounge, golfers’ bar, and restaurant, while coaching programs like New2Golf make the club accessible for players developing their game.
